How to Make Chocolate Tea
- Place 1 cup of water and 3-5 lifesavers mints (or equivalent peppermint extract) into a small saucepan.
- Bring to a boil over medium-high heat.
- Reduce heat to medium-low and add 1/2 cup of milk.
- Stir gently and frequently.
- When the mixture is almost boiling again, remove from heat. The mints should be fully melted and the milk heated through.
- Pour the mixture into a large coffee mug.
- Add 2 black tea bags (or your preferred tea type).
- Steep the tea bags for 3-5 minutes (or to your desired strength).
- Remove the tea bags and add sugar to taste (start with 1-2 teaspoons).
- Add 4 teaspoons of Ovaltine (or unsweetened cocoa powder).
- Stir well until the Ovaltine is fully dissolved and the drink is smooth.
- Enjoy your comforting and delicious Chocolate Tea!
